Formula and structure: The propane chemical formula is C 3 H 8 and is extended formula is CH 3 CH 2 CH 2.Its molar mass is 44.097 g mol-1.The molecule is formed by a chain of three carbon atoms which are bound to 3 or 2 hydrogen atoms in order to complete the 4 bonds required to complete the octet of Lewis structure. Try to remember these rules; -Carbon can form four covalent bonds, to fill up its outer-shell; since it has 4 valence electrons, and will require 4 more electrons to satisfy the octet rule.
